Yes, pistachio nuts are beneficial for pregnant women. According to a study published in the Western Farm Express, pistachios can help control gestational diabetes in pregnant women. They are also rich in vitamins and minerals. Pistachio nuts are a good source of Vitamin B6, a nutrient that helps in the neurological development of your unborn baby. However, it is recommended that you consult with your doctor before including pistachios in your pregnancy diet, mainly to check for allergies.
